    Not a great picture, but the weather was awful today.

    My newest family member.









    Bushmaster A2 upper and internals.
    Colt chrome lined "pencil barrel."
    CavArms M5 handguards.
    My new Stag Arms complete lower. Stoc except for a Gapper.
    CMT six position mil-spec M4 stock.

    More pictures to come as it gets finished.
